How Management AI Coaching works.
Every step builds on the one before. The result is not a generic strategy document — it is a prioritised plan with clear next actions your organisation can actually follow.
- → Management Session — business goals, challenges, expectations and starting points
- → AI Readiness Assessment — processes, systems, data quality, team skills
- → Priorities — which use cases have real business value right now
- → AI Roadmap — what to do first, what to defer, what to skip entirely
- → Team Enablement — which teams need training, new tools or process changes
- → Implementation — training, AI tools, agents, automation, software, integration

People & AI
AI transformation only works when your people are part of it.
The goal is not to introduce AI from above.
Management needs to create an environment in which teams understand why AI is being introduced, where it helps them and how their own roles and processes will change.
Topics we cover in this context:
- AI culture and mindset
- Employee involvement and communication
- Internal AI champions
- Responsibilities and governance
- Continuous learning structures
- Practical AI guidelines
